1 Performance of solvents commonly used in the manufacture of water-based inks
Ethanol: commonly known as alcohol, is a colorless, transparent, liquid with a special aromatic odor. Industrial alcohol contains 95% ethanol. Due to its weak polarity, ethanol and ether solvents can improve the solubility of the resin and enhance the dispersion of the pigment, and can accelerate the penetration and inhibit the foaming phenomenon.
Isopropanol: Energy and water can be mixed in any ratio. Solubility, volatilization rate, and toxicity are similar to those of ethanol, but its odor is stronger. It is commonly used as a co-solvent in the manufacture of inks. Accelerate penetration and inhibit foaming.
Ammonia (liquid ammonia): There is a pungent odor. Liquid ammonia will attack some plastic products, rubber and coatings. In the event of heat or open flame, it is difficult to ignite and the danger is low; but if the mixture of ammonia and air reaches a certain concentration range, it will burn and explode in the event of an open flame. If oil or other flammable substances are present, the danger is higher.
Alcohol ether and ether ester solvents: There are many types of such solvents. Although glycol ethers and ether ester solvents are still widely used in China's ink products, since the 1980s, industrial hygiene experts have solemnly pointed out that the toxicity of glycol ethers and ether ester solvents is very serious. It has great harm to the blood circulation system, lymphatic system and animal reproductive system. In June 1982, the U.S. government limited the allowable concentration of ethylene glycol ether and ether to the minimum working environment to prevent the solvent from being absorbed by the human body through the respiratory tract, thus causing health hazards. The concentration of solvent vapor in the production site must be strictly guaranteed. Safety restrictions below. In Los Angeles, National Air Pollution Control No. 66 Regional Management Regulations stipulate that solvents with a mixture of hydrocarbons, alcohols, aldehydes, esters, ethers, or ketones with unsaturation should not exceed 5%; with 8 or more ethylbenzene The mixed solvent of aromatic molecules with more than 8 carbon atoms should not exceed 20%. In the United States, water-based inks complying with VOC regulations must meet the following two standards: I. In the ink composition of the use state, the proportion of organic volatile components (VOC) is less than 17%, and the water content is more than 75; II. Ink with less water content In use, non-volatile components are above 60% (water content).
